High vally | 600m above Pfunds| always worth a visit
High above Pfunds, nestled amidst the impressive mountains of Tyrol, lies the Pfundser Tschey. Situated at an altitude of approximately 1,600 to 1,700 meters, this unique high-altitude valley stretches out with its expansive meadows, traditional hay barns, and small cooking huts. What makes the Tschey so special is its unspoiled, authentic character. More than a hundred small barns and huts are scattered across the meadows, shaping the landscape just as they have for generations. Traditional farming practices maintained by the local farmers play a vital role in preserving this distinctive character to this day. The Pfundser Tschey is a special place in every season. In spring, countless crocuses transform the meadows into a sea of blossoms. Summer reveals the diverse alpine flora at its finest, while in autumn, golden larches bathe the landscape in warm hues. In winter, a peaceful blanket of snow settles over the high valley and the small barns. At the heart of the Tschey stands the Maria Schnee Chapel, cherished by locals and visitors alike as a special place of tranquility and spiritual energy. A leisurely walk through the Tschey meadows leads directly to this idyllic spot.
